Brought home the Gen3 last night and have a few nitpicky items I've already noticed. Not to say any of these should stop anyone from going Gen3, just a few minor bummers in my opinion.

- Shifter is unnecessarily thick. Just doesn't feel great when putting it in drive.
- The console lid is not spring-loaded. In my 2016 Platinum I could open the lid on an incline and rummage around without it closing. In this Raptor if I'm on any incline I have to hold it open or it shuts on my hand. Already smashed my hand sitting in my driveway.
- Ambient lighting is only light blue. Can't change colors like previous F150s.
- Headrest speakers don't really do anything.
- Wish the box under the rear seat had a door on the sides so I could reach in without lifting up the seat. I've currently got carseats in and it's a pain to have to unhook and remove the whole carseat to grab my hitch or ratch-a-strap.

Everything else is fantastic so far. The ride, the sound, the tech, it's all great.
